&lt;p&gt;If you frequently jump between multiple development machines (like a desktop, laptop, or home server), you know how annoying it can be to move an active project directory around. Zipping files manually is slow, cloud drives sync unwanted node_modules or .git clutter, and pushing temporary branches to GitHub just to pull them on another desk machine feels clunky.&lt;/p&gt;

&lt;p&gt;That’s why I built EDR (Ender Air Project Sharer)—a CLI tool built to send active project folders directly between development machines over LAN or across networks using relay codes.&lt;/p&gt;




&lt;h2&gt;
  
  
  Key Features
&lt;/h2&gt;

&lt;ul&gt;
&lt;li&gt;Relay &amp;amp; LAN Support: Push project folders directly over your local network or globally behind NATs using simple relay codes (&lt;code&gt;Edrnko_&lt;/code&gt; codes).&lt;/li&gt;
&lt;li&gt;EDR Guard: Includes a pre-transfer safety scanner that inspects directories before sending to prevent accidentally sharing sensitive keys or unwanted binary artifacts.&lt;/li&gt;
&lt;li&gt;Profiles: Easily save frequently shared project paths with aliases.&lt;/li&gt;
&lt;/ul&gt;

&lt;h2&gt;
  
  
  How It Works
&lt;/h2&gt;

&lt;h3&gt;
  
  
  Option 1: Cross-Network (Relay Mode)
&lt;/h3&gt;

&lt;p&gt;On the sender machine:&lt;br&gt;
&lt;code&gt;&lt;/code&gt;&lt;code&gt;bash&lt;br&gt;
edr create sharer . --non-network --idnew&lt;br&gt;
edr start &amp;lt;id&amp;gt;&lt;br&gt;
&lt;/code&gt;&lt;code&gt;&lt;/code&gt;&lt;/p&gt;

&lt;p&gt;On the receiver machine:&lt;br&gt;
&lt;code&gt;&lt;/code&gt;&lt;code&gt;bash&lt;br&gt;
edr pull Edrnko_&amp;lt;id&amp;gt;&lt;br&gt;
&lt;/code&gt;&lt;code&gt;&lt;/code&gt;&lt;/p&gt;

&lt;h3&gt;
  
  
  Option 2: Local Network (LAN Mode)
&lt;/h3&gt;

&lt;p&gt;On the sender machine:&lt;br&gt;
&lt;code&gt;&lt;/code&gt;&lt;code&gt;bash&lt;br&gt;
edr create sharer . --id myproject&lt;br&gt;
edr start myproject&lt;br&gt;
&lt;/code&gt;&lt;code&gt;&lt;/code&gt;&lt;/p&gt;

&lt;p&gt;On the receiver machine:&lt;br&gt;
&lt;code&gt;&lt;/code&gt;&lt;code&gt;bash&lt;br&gt;
edr pull &amp;lt;sender-ip&amp;gt;&lt;br&gt;
&lt;/code&gt;&lt;code&gt;&lt;/code&gt;&lt;/p&gt;




&lt;h2&gt;
  
  
  How It Compares
&lt;/h2&gt;

&lt;ul&gt;
&lt;li&gt;vs. Croc / Magic-Wormhole: Shares similar relay-code ad-hoc capabilities, but adds directory profile aliases and EDR Guard for automated safety checks.&lt;/li&gt;
&lt;li&gt;vs. Git / GitHub: EDR is not source control—it’s designed for fast, direct folder syncs without committing temporary working code or creating throwaway branches.&lt;/li&gt;
&lt;li&gt;vs. Rsync / SCP: Eliminates SSH setup and configuration overhead when working across local networks or NATs.&lt;/li&gt;
&lt;/ul&gt;
